Zeina Habli is a scholar working on Biomedical Engineering, Cell Biology and Toxicology. According to data from OpenAlex, Zeina Habli has authored 15 papers receiving a total of 434 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Biomedical Engineering, 5 papers in Cell Biology and 3 papers in Toxicology. Recurrent topics in Zeina Habli's work include Cellular Mechanics and Interactions (4 papers), Microfluidic and Bio-sensing Technologies (4 papers) and Bioactive Compounds and Antitumor Agents (3 papers). Zeina Habli is often cited by papers focused on Cellular Mechanics and Interactions (4 papers), Microfluidic and Bio-sensing Technologies (4 papers) and Bioactive Compounds and Antitumor Agents (3 papers). Zeina Habli collaborates with scholars based in Lebanon and United States. Zeina Habli's co-authors include Massoud L. Khraiche, Hala Gali‐Muhtasib, Maamoun Fatfat, Omar Nasser Rahal, Raya Saab, Humam Kadara, Farah Ballout, Hassan Zaraket, Isabelle Fakhoury and Firas Kobeissy and has published in prestigious journals such as Cancer Research, ACS Applied Materials & Interfaces and Molecules.
